A huge majority of Representatives of the People who voted excessive funding for the Pentagon in 2022, rather than to promote the interests of the American public, also hold power due to the electorate.  The result is predictable——https://countercurrents.org/2022/01/hey-hey-usa-how-many-bombs-did-you-drop-today/      –The Pentagon has finally published its first Airpower Summary since President Biden took office nearly a year ago. These monthly reports have been published since 2007 to document the number of bombs and missiles dropped by U.S.-led air forces in Afghanistan, Iraq and Syria since 2004. But President Trump stopped publishing them after February 2020, shrouding continued U.S. bombing in secrecy.Over the past 20 years, as documented in the table below, U.S. and allied air forces have dropped over 337,000 bombs and missiles on other countries. That is an average of 46 strikes per day for 20 years. This endless bombardment has not only been deadly and devastating for its victims but is broadly recognized as seriously undermining international peace and security and diminishing America’s standing in the world.–end of countercurrents info–

Russia seems skeptical of nations exhibiting national characteristics by which, in the past, they so singularly suffered.  China was not far behind Russia in suffering.  –https://worldpopulationreview.com/country-rankings/world-war-two-casualties-by-country     —

Top 10 Countries with the Highest Total Casualties in World War II:

  1. Soviet Union — 20 million to 27 million
  2. China — 15 million to 20 million
  3. Germany — 6.9 million to 7.4 million
  4. Poland — 5.9 million to 6 million
  5. Dutch East Indies (Indonesia) — 3 million to 4 million
  6. Japan — 2.5 million to 3.1 million
  7. India — 2.2 million to 3 million
  8. Yugoslavia — 1 million to 1.7 million
  9. French Indochina (Laos, Cambodia, part of Vietnam) — 1 million to 2.2 million
  10. France — 600 thousand

WITHDRAWS SUPPORT FROM FINAL PRESIDENTIAL DEBATE–end of lwv info–Murray Bookchin, who founded social ecology, a theory that strongly influenced early Green Socialist thought, strongly advocated the discussion and study group as the first step of any revolutionary movement. A group of individuals meets to expand their knowledge of radical thought and form a radical intellectual community; through the give and take of discussion, can eventually form ideas for next steps in organizing and political activity. According to Bookchin, study groups help create solidarity and a shared language — with a shared coherent vision — for building a mass, organizing, political movement!
